Не удалось импортировать тестовую библиотеку 'OpenPyxlLibrary': TypeError: module () принимает не более 2 аргументов (дано 3) - PullRequest
0 голосов
/ 19 марта 2020

Я обновил свой Python с 2,7 до 3,7. Я не могу импортировать OpenPyxlLibrary из-за следующей ошибки. Это та же библиотека, которая прекрасно работала

Importing test library 'OpenPyxlLibrary' failed: TypeError: module() takes at most 2 arguments (3 given)
Traceback (most recent call last):
  File "C:\Python37\lib\site-packages\OpenPyxlLibrary\__init__.py", line 4, in <module>
    class OpenPyxlLibrary(OpenPyxlLibrary):
PYTHONPATH:
  C:\workspace\PQD-AMUI-QA
  C:\Python37\python37.zip
  C:\Python37\DLLs
  C:\Python37\lib
  C:\Python37
  C:\Python37\lib\site-packages

Вот что есть в моей библиотеке

__ init .__. Py

from OpenPyxlLibrary import OpenPyxlLibrary

class OpenPyxlLibrary(OpenPyxlLibrary):

OpenPyxlLibrary.py

import openpyxl

class  OpenPyxlLibrary:
...rest of the code...

Я вижу, что класс OpenPyxlLibrary имеет только один аргумент, я не понимаю, откуда поступают два других

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...